    Peeps Treats for Easter

    [published_or_updated] · by Angela Paris · 4 Comments[affiliate_disclosure]

    Peeps Treats for Easter are a fun way to incorporate a bit of whimsy into your desserts and Easter baskets. We've got 20+ Peeps Treats for Easter to share with you from awesome bloggers.

    20+ Peeps Treats for Easter

    Peeps are one of the cutest candies and an Easter classic. It doesn't matter if you're a fan of the chicks or the bunnies, they're adorable and come in a variety of beautiful spring colors. If you're a fan of the sugary marshmallow candy, you'll be over the moon with these 23 cute and easy Peeps treats you can make. Add them to some delicious desserts that your kids, big and small, will love!

    Putting this list together, I was actually surprised by some of the creative ways people use Peeps in recipes. I'll be honest, this group of recipes is sort of like a to do list for me. A sunflower cake, carrot cake cake-pops, neon colored Easter pudding - I better start stocking up on Peeps now!  Which one is your favorite? I just can't decide!
